Whether the reaction that occurs when a piece of solid copper metal is put into an aqueous solution of lead ( II ) nitrate is an example of redox reaction or precipitation reaction has to be predicted based on the acitivity series and solubility guidelines. Concept introduction: Metals are tabulated in decreasing order of their reducing power or increasing order of their oxidizing power. The table is termed as activity series. Any element in the activity series will replace the ions of the elements from a solution written below it. If the product formed is an insoluble compound, the reaction is termed as precipitation reaction. If the elements in the reactants undergo oxidation or reduction, the reaction is termed as redox reaction.
